"Why Is No One Listening" wants to hear your voice and thoughts!

We understand that the sound of the didjeridu (mandapul/y*d*k*) has touched each and every one of you. Many of you have personally reached out to us expressing how much the instrument and Aboriginal culture has affected you. Well, we are looking to include your voices in our forthcoming documentary.

Here is more info about the documentary:
http://kck.st/dGofiL

What we are looking for is for you to record (audio only) your experiences, reactions and feelings to the below questions. The more genuine, personal and heartfelt these reactions are, the better.

Guidelines:
- Please try and record your responses in a quiet, noise-free space.
- record audio as .wav or .aif file format in 16 or 24 bit format. Mp3 is okay but much less desirable.
- looking to hear your voice, rather than your playing.
- please keep your responses to less than 3-5 minutes, if possible.
- don't forget to send/include (in writing) your full name and contact info for credit in the documentary.

Questions to respond to "on tape":
- What is your name?
- How old are you?
- Where are you from?
- What do you do for work? Basically, a little background.
- How did you discover/find the didjeridu (mandapul/y*d*k*)?
- What year? Where were you when you first saw/heard/played the didjeridu (mandapul/y*d*k*)?
- How long have you been playing?
- How has the didjeridu (mandapul/y*d*k*) changed your life?
- Who is Djalu Gurruwiwi to you? (if you don't know, that's okay)
- What does Yolngu culture mean to you?
- Are you aware of what's happening to Aboriginal culture presently?
- Have you spent any time with Aboriginal persons? Djalu himself?
- What was that/were those experience(s) like?
- Any unique story's you would like to share?
- Anything else you would like to say/express?

These questions are just guidelines. Feel free to expand your responses and elaborate as there are no wrong answers.
